Answered Prayer-Part 1

Posted by on Apr 9, 2014 in Today's Teaching

  Text: ‘Now this is the confidence that we have in Him, that if we ask anything according to His will, He hears us. And if we know that He hears us, whatever we ask, we know that we have the petitions that we have asked of Him’ – 1 John 5:14-15 Thought: ‘Now this is the confidence that we have in Him’. Is that our experience? Praying with the confidence that it will be heard and answered? Jesus said, ‘If you ask anything in My name, I will do it’ – John 14:14.’Until now you have asked nothing in My name. Ask, and you will receive, that your joy may be full’ – John 16:24. What more encouragement do we need? So why is prayer all too often last on a Christian’s list of priorities? 1. The Need to Pray A ministers’ conference was discussing how much time should be spent in prayer each day. A famous evangelist astounded everyone by stating that he rarely spent thirty minutes in prayer. Then he added, “I rarely let thirty minutes go by without praying.
